Transaction 70fc83d98823967f5c8ac79493a6ba6a74fab4c8d13a51ca381fcc7b891e1f7b

1 Input
2 Outputs
  • 70fc83d98823967f5c8ac79493a6ba6a74fab4c8d13a51ca381fcc7b891e1f7b:0
  • value  426430000
    address  1Mten9MbjSkVRkYo2vzSayYwuyzssExr7M
  • 70fc83d98823967f5c8ac79493a6ba6a74fab4c8d13a51ca381fcc7b891e1f7b:1
  • value  1881709926
    address  13RVENMWZZcG93jaVeQdoCAEZUYv845Asb